About Us
The Canadian Association for Suicide Prevention (CASP) is a pan-Canadian registered charity at the forefront of suicide prevention, intervention, postvention and life promotion initiatives for more than 40 years. CASP envisions a Canada without Suicide and a world in which people enjoy an optimal quality of life, are long-living, socially responsible and optimistic about the future. Governed by a dedicated Board of Directors, CASP is supported by several dynamic committees, advisory and working groups. Since 1990, CASP has convened a national suicide prevention conference annually in a different Canadian region.
